overcharged by 180 for chewing gum
I was visiting mafikeng and went to the pick n pay to purchase bubblegum, as I travel a lot I use a different back account for my travel allowance so I don't get sms when I purchase. That day instead of transferring money I just paid with that specific card. Only to find out once I already left for jhb and I was reconciling my slips I notice they charged me R189.70 and the bubblegum was only R9.70.
